The verdict of the 2024 Rafael Cadenas Young Poetry Contest is revealed

CARACAS.- Luis Miguel Isava, Natasha Tiniacos and Gabriela Rosas, members of the jury appointed for this year’s edition, accompanied by Tibisay Guerra, met this Wednesday – July 17 – in a live broadcast from Venezuela on the Instagram account @lapoeteca to communicate the verdict of the Rafael Cadenas National Young Poetry Competitionorganized by the La Poeteca Foundation, Venezuelan Authors, Team Poetero and Banesco Banco Universal, which received 220 texts this year.

According to an official statement, the first prize was awarded to the poem The letter msigned with the pseudonym Edward Wood, whose author turned out to be Johan Alexander Reyes Reyes (25 years old; resident in Caracas, Venezuela); the second prize went to the poem Arayaunder the pseudonym Lidia M. Caneln, written by Oriana Soledad Nuzzy Briceo (30 years old; resident in New York, United States); while the third prize went to the poem Wild graphunder the pseudonym Timoteo Helmstone, originally by Leonardo Javier Rivas Lobo (28 years old; resident in Mérida, Venezuela). In addition to these recognitions, a special mention was given to the poem You must shut your father’s mouthunder the pseudonym Joan Turowski, pen by Andrea Sofa Crespo Madrid (29 years old; resident in Madrid, Spain).

The Value of Poetry

“We have unanimously decided to award the first three prizes of this edition the honorable mention and to designate these finalists because we value the fundamental fact that poems matter, since they are capable of marking something of the complexity of life as it is expressed in language. These texts exhibit the ability to make their way through the discursive influences and obligations of other genres, such as the essay or fiction, and to activate the poetic word with its particular aesthetics and its own densities,” stated the jury of the 2024 Rafael Cadenas National Young Poetry Contest in the verdict.

“The selected pieces are an example of this maneuver, as they are poems with density, texture, rhythm, in which we find the work of individual life that reaches a place of encounter and association, evidencing the truth that language is a common space,” added the jury.

The people in charge of judging the participating poems also pointed out that the winning poems mark a break with the pressures of the present without aspiring to an impossible disunity “…because they work from what is shareable, once again: language, and from there they rethink love and pain, history, politics, family and the literary vocation.”

The jury also expressed its enthusiasm at the fact that today, given the overwhelming presence of social networks, more than 220 people have shown their interest in taking on the challenge of turning experiences into words through poetry. “Therefore, we congratulate all the participants and encourage them to continue their searches,” urged the judging team.

Finally, Luis Miguel Isava, Natasha Tiniacos and Gabriela Rosas highlighted that some proposals incorporate the languages ​​of indigenous peoples into poetic writing. “Without a doubt, a path is opened here for future verbal explorations and that is why the intention is valued,” they noted.
